Fluid flow identification on base of the pressure difference measured on the secant of a pipe elbow
This flow meter is a pipe elbow in which a pressure difference is crea- ted by centrifugal force between the inside diameter and the out- side walls of the pipe elbow.

A Dictionary of Mechanical Engineering
pipe - elbow meter A flow meter in which the pressure difference Dp is measured across a pipe diameter half way round the bend in the plane of the bend.
